DuPont de Nemours, Inc. (NYSE:DD – Get Free Report) saw a significant decrease in short interest in February. As of February 28th, there was short interest totalling 3,440,000 shares, a decrease of 34.0% from the February 13th total of 5,210,000 shares. Currently, 0.8% of the company’s stock are sold short. Based on an average trading volume of 2,330,000 shares, the short-interest ratio is presently 1.5 days.

About DuPont de Nemours
DuPont de Nemours, Inc provides technology-based materials and solutions in the United States, Canada, the Asia Pacific, Latin America, Europe, the Middle East, and Africa. It operates through Electronics & Industrial, Water & Protection, and Corporate & Other segments. The Electronics & Industrial segment supplies materials and solutions for the fabrication of semiconductors and integrated circuits.
